Suncor Montreal Refinery is a refinery in Canada with a reported capacity of 137,000 BBL per day. It processes crude oil into fuels and petrochemical feedstocks through distillation, cracking and reforming. By capacity it ranks #5 of 18 oil refineries tracked in Canada. It emits about 1,870,058 tonnes of CO₂e per year (Climate TRACE) — roughly the tailpipe emissions of 435,911 cars. Its CO₂ per unit of capacity is about 62% above the median refinery.
